It has been a long time since clay grills and open flames were used. However, the best flat-top grill for an electric stove has been used for cooking for centuries. Earthen clay materials were first used to make flat-top grills in Mexico. In the 1700s, Spanish settlers adapted native techniques to create these grills and quickly converted them to metal.

It has since spread and is now a fixture of several types of cooking environments, including kitchens and campfires. Almost all kitchens today have an electric stovetop. This grill has one downside in that it is a traditional cast iron piece, which means you need to maintain it properly, which can prove to be a hassle for some. But it is more than worth the hassle.

Hand-washing cast iron with mild soap is recommended. Use a paper towel or lint-free cloth to dry it immediately after cleaning. Warm the cookware by running a very light layer of vegetable oil over it. Last but not least, be sure to keep the cookware in a cool, dry place.

The short answer is yes, they both provide benefits. It is usually cheaper to use cast aluminum as it is lightweight, synthetic, and durable. The cast aluminum heats more quickly but does not hold its heat as well. Unlike cast iron, which is significantly heavier and more slowly heated, steel is lighter. Although cast iron is more expensive, it retains heat better and has a greater lifespan.

What is the best way to clean a flat-top grill?

As soon as you see a lot of burnt food bits on the grill or notice that there are uneven heat spots, it’s time to clean the grill thoroughly. Utilize a griddle scraper to remove all debris from the griddle after cooking any remaining food.
Clean the griddle with warm water to eliminate any grease or dirt. In case your griddle is stainless steel, you’ll need to apply stainless steel cleaner before wiping it off. You can skip the stainless steel cleaner and finish off the chrome or cast iron surface with a food-safe polish or oil instead.
